【问题标题】:Responsive Angular App with cordova/ionic带有cordova/ionic的响应式Angular App
【发布时间】:2019-06-19 12:57:57
【问题描述】:

我需要一个架构师。 我有带有授权和身份验证的小型响应式 Angular 应用程序。我还想让我的网站像 android 和 ios 操作系统中的应用程序一样。经过我的研究,我发现科尔多瓦和离子技术在我看来看起来很适合这项任务,但我心中有很多问题。 我应该创建新的 ionic 项目并手动复制我想在移动应用程序中使用的部分代码,还是应该将 ionic 添加到我的项目中,例如here?它是如何在商业项目中完成的?我是否应该为这些项目建立一个存储库(我认为 95% 的代码将是相同的,也许是 100%——我不确定授权和身份验证在移动设备上是如何工作的)?这样做的好方法是什么?也许我不需要离子我应该只使用cordova。

我真的提前感谢您提供的任何帮助和提示。我真的不想花时间尝试每一种方法。

【问题讨论】:

  • 离子更好,试试离子
  • 使用 Cordova 足以满足您的需求。搜索如何在现有 Angular 项目中添加 Cordova

标签: angular cordova ionic-framework


【解决方案1】:

Ionic 建立在 cordova 之上。在我看来,Ionic 更强大,因为你有自定义组件和类似的东西。

Ionic 也使用 Angular,所以你已经在另一边了。您不必编写代码库。 Ionic 是一个多平台框架。您可以将它用于 Web 应用程序、ios 和 android。但是,即使您决定使用 2 个不同的代码,我也很确定有一种方法可以共享两个应用程序的组件和服务(您的响应式应用程序和 ios/android 应用程序)

我喜欢离子。他们有自己的 IDE,有适用于 VS Code 的 Ionic 插件,他们甚至有自己的在线拖放构建器

【讨论】:

  • 非常感谢,您的回答对我有帮助。
猜你喜欢
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
  • 2019-10-27
  • 2017-09-06
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多